A beautiful walk through the Valley of the Temples in Agrigento, Sicily. A path that allows you to immerse yourself in history and discover, thanks to the archaeological finds. The itinerary starts from the Porta V car park and runs along the Via Sacra crossing the valley passing by the Temple of Jupiter, the Temple of Hercules, the Olive Tree of Concordia and the Temple of Giunone.

A bicycle itinerary along the south-eastern coast of Sicily, starting from San Leone, on the coast of Agrigento. The excursion can be made in two or more segments in order to admire the landscape and the surroundings with calm and leisure. The route takes place mainly on paved roads and passes through: Palma di Montechiaro, Licata, Biviere di Gela Reserve, Scoglitti, Punta Secca, Marina di Ragusa, Marina di Modica, Pozzallo, Capo Passero, Marzamemi, Noto and Syracuse.

A beautiful itinerary, called the Cammino di Sicilia - Magna Via Francigena, of 187 km that crosses Sicily starting from Palermo and arriving in Agrigento. This is Stage 9 which starts from Joppolo Giancaxio, a destination for pilgrims welcomed with the heart, and reaches Agrigento, near the Castle. The route crosses the Agrigento countryside, the ancient kora that surrounded the populous Greek polis, and an ancient mule track, still used by the few shepherds in the area.

A beautiful itinerary, called the Cammino di Sicilia - Magna Via Francigena, of 187 km that crosses Sicily starting from Palermo and arriving in Agrigento. This is Stage 8 which starts from Grotte and reaches Joppolo Gincaxio. The route passes by Caves to reach the Petra of Calathansuderj, a system of caves and tunnels that has garrisoned and defended the territory over the centuries.
